Problem with mail
Hi
I found that /var/mail has lot of files that contains mail that should be sent to users but it is not
How to fix this issue?

Re: Problem with mail
Shalom Simon,
/var/mail has files of mail that has been RECEIVED by users but not deleted.
If the users are supposed to do something about this mail its their responsibility. If the mail is usless, the files can be trimmed
> /var/mail/root
reduces root's mail to zero byes.
Mail that is supposed to be sent out either piles up in the mail queue (command mailq) or gets rejected back to dead.letter.
To figure out the problem, look at the file /var/adm/syslog/mail.log
